The Growing Graphene Battery Market
The market for Graphene Batteries is making significant waves in the energy storage sector. Recent evaluations indicate that this innovative market, valued at US$ 230.40 million, is projected to scale impressively, reaching approximately US$ 2,125.06 million within the next decade. This astonishing growth reflects a remarkable comp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 28% from 2025 to 2033.
Why Graphene Batteries are Revolutionary
Graphene Batteries stand out due to their exceptional properties that address the pressing demands of modern industries. With unprecedented energy density, rapid charging capabilities, and remarkable durability, these batteries are transforming sectors such as automotive, electronics, and aerospace. Their dominant physical characteristic lies in graphene itself, a single layer of carbon atoms arranged in a hexagonal lattice, which exhibits extraordinary electrical, thermal, and mechanical features. In a market that increasingly prioritizes efficient and sustainable energy solutions, these attributes position Graphene Batteries as crucial players.
Key Regions Leading Production and Consumption
Currently, the production and consumption landscape of Graphene Batteries is concentrated in key regions around the globe. Countries like China, the United States, and South Korea have emerged as both major producers and consumers. These nations are heavily invested in developing their automotive, electronics, and renewable energy sectors, further enhancing the demand for advanced battery solutions. Additionally, top companies such as Samsung SDI, LG Chem, and Huawei are driving significant investments in production capabilities, shaping the market's dynamics.
Market Dynamics and Player Contributions
Analyzing the activities of leading companies reveals a competitive landscape, with firms investing heavily in research and development. Samsung SDI, a prominent player, leads the way with a production capacity of around 10 million graphene-enhanced battery units annually, while LG Chem follows closely at 8 million units. On the other hand, Huawei Technologies contributes significantly furthering global distribution and innovation. These investments reflect a broader strategy among leading firms to enhance performance and efficiency in energy storage solutions.
Understanding the Current Market Challenges
Despite the promising growth projections, there are notable challenges that hinder the widespread adoption of Graphene Batteries. Scalability issues remain a primary concern as the industry navigates the complexities of mass production of consistent battery units. Furthermore, high production costs continue to restrict market entry in various regions, with emerging economies in particular facing slower adoption rates due to limited awareness and infrastructure.
Exceptional Properties Driving Adoption
One of the standout features of Graphene Batteries is their exceptional thermal conductivity, estimated around 5000 W/mK. This capability ensures efficient heat dissipation, allowing these batteries to operate safely under high-stress conditions, which is critical in high-performance applications such as electric vehicles. Additionally, graphene's remarkably high tensile strength guarantees durability, contributing to the longevity of battery performance. These advantages are crucial as industries increasingly gravitate toward sustainable energy solutions.
Diverse Applications Across Multiple Industries
The versatility of Graphene Batteries is evident in their use across various sectors. In the automotive industry, they are enabling the production of high-performance vehicles that boast extended ranges and rapid charging capabilities. The consumer electronics space is also adapting to these advancements, as devices such as smartphones and laptops integrate Graphene Battery technologies, capitalizing on their high energy density.
Future Prospects and Industry Trends
Looking into the future, the Graphene Battery market is expected to expand beyond traditional applications. Emerging trends suggest potential adoption in the healthcare industry for powering medical devices and in wearable electronics due to their lightweight and energy-efficient properties. The continuous innovations in research and development are likely to yield new applications, thus propelling the market even further.
